ZHCSPL8B May 2023 – July 2024 TMUX4827
PRODUCTION DATA
| 參數 | 測試條件 | TA | 最小值 | 典型值 | 最大值 | 單位 | |
|---|---|---|---|---|---|---|---|
| tTRAN | 控制輸入的轉換時間 | VDD = 2.5V 至 5.5V VS = 3.3V RL = 50Ω,CL = 35pF |
25°C | 8 | 185 | μs | |
| -40°C 至 +85°C | 220 | μs | |||||
| -40°C 至 +125°C | 220 | μs | |||||
| tTRAN | 控制輸入的轉換時間 | VDD = 1.8V 至 2.5V VS = 3.3V RL = 50Ω,CL = 35pF |
25°C | 10 | 340 | μs | |
| -40°C 至 +85°C | 490 | μs | |||||
| -40°C 至 +125°C | 490 | μs | |||||
| tBBM | 先斷后合延時時間 | VDD = 2.5V 至 5.5V VS = 3.3V RL = 50Ω,CL = 35pF |
25°C | 40 | 300 | μs | |
| -40°C 至 +85°C | 40 | 300 | μs | ||||
| -40°C 至 +125°C | 40 | 300 | μs | ||||
| tBBM | 先斷后合延時時間 | VDD = 1.8V 至 2.5V VS = 3.3V RL = 50Ω,CL = 35pF |
25°C | 40 | 420 | μs | |
| -40°C 至 +85°C | 40 | 490 | μs | ||||
| -40°C 至 +125°C | 40 | 490 | μs | ||||
| tON (VDD) | 器件開通時間 (VDD 至輸出) |
VDD 上升時間 = 1μs RL = 50Ω,CL = 35pF |
25°C | 175 | μs | ||
| QINJ | 電荷注入 | VS = 0V,CL = 100pF | 25°C | 5 | pC | ||
| OISO | 關斷隔離 | RL = 50Ω,CL = 5pF VS = 200 mVRMS,VBIAS = 0V,f = 100kHz |
25°C | -55 | dB | ||
| XTALK | 串擾 | RL = 50Ω,CL = 5pF VS = 200mVRMS,VBIAS = 0V,f = 100kHz |
25°C | -100 | dB | ||
| BW | -3dB 帶寬 | RL = 50Ω,CL = 5pF VS = 200mVRMS,VBIAS = 0V, |
25°C | 72 | MHz | ||
| IL | 插入損耗 | RL = 50Ω,CL = 5pF VS = 200mVRMS,VBIAS = 0V,f = 1MHz |
25°C | -0.01 | dB | ||
| ACPSRR | 交流電源抑制比 | VPP = 0.62V(基于 VDD) RL = 32Ω,CL = 5pF, f = 20kHz |
25°C | -80 | dB | ||
| CS(OFF) | 源極關斷電容 | VS = 0V,f = 1MHz | 25°C | 70 | pF | ||
| CS(ON), CD(ON) |
導通電容 | VS = 0V,f = 1MHz | 25°C | 40 | pF | ||
| TSD | 熱關斷 | 160 | °C | ||||
| THYST | 熱遲滯 | 20 | °C | ||||
